Training: A language course for foreigners wishing to settle on French soil

0

FORE Alternance has been sponsored by the OFII, for more than 8 years, to organize and animate, in all the French West Indies, the language training system for foreigners wishing to settle permanently on French territory and seeking a residence permit.

Head of OFII language training in Saint-Martin, Capucine Bouvier-Muller implemented an innovative project last April involving 5 social action associations in Saint-Martin (AIDES Saint Martin, ACED, COBRACED, Sandy-Ground On The Move Integration and Dangerous Liaisons) who received training from the public.

Thus, the group of learners was divided into 5 pairs, and each was sent to a partner social actor, in order to explore and illustrate the practical implementation of a fundamental value of the Republic . The observation course lasted 2 half days, interspersed between preparation and debriefing sessions in class. Each pair then wrote a report on the different aspects of their experience: professionals involved, public concerned, objectives pursued, resources deployed.

This report is ultimately the subject of a defense to all those who participated in the project: association tutors, educational team and trainees.

Last Friday was held the closing meeting of this project during which the associations presented the certificates of internships. Congratulations to the recipients!
